Summary
This position is responsible for supporting the Office of Ethics and Compliance and the overall operation of the Compliance and Ethics Program by supporting due diligence on foreign third parties, testing compliance and anti-corruption controls, and supporting the privacy function.
- Perform third-party and counter-party due diligence, communicate findings and recommendations to internal and external stakeholders, including senior management and legal teams.
- Assist with testing controls that mitigate compliance risks.
- Assist with supporting and coordinating privacy-related activities, responding to privacy inquiries, and supporting the implementation of privacy policies and procedures.
- Assist with the monitoring and testing of international transactions and project expenditures subject to anti-bribery and corruption laws.
- Assist in developing risk assessment methodologies and frameworks to evaluate the likelihood and impact of identified risks.
